Tank Bolt Applications: Ensuring Structural Integrity

Ensuring structural integrity in tank systems is paramount to safe and reliable performance. Bolts play a critical role in this process, providing the necessary resistance to withstand various loads encountered during deployment.

Selection of appropriate tank bolts is vital and must consider factors such as tank composition, external conditions, and expected lifespan. Adherence to industry regulations is also required to ensure the safety and longevity of the tank system.

Proper attachment techniques are just as important as choosing the right bolts. Torquing bolts to the correct parameters prevents leaks, wear, and structural compromise. Regular inspections of tank bolts and their adjacent areas are essential for early detection of any deterioration that may influence the integrity of the system.

Silo Bolt Design & Installation Best Practices

When it comes to silo construction and maintenance, identifying the right bolt design and executing a proper installation procedure is essential. Improper bolts can lead to leaks, structural vulnerability, and even catastrophic failures.

Emphasize using bolts made of high-grade materials that are suitable with the silo's environment. Consult industry standards and manufacturer guidelines for choosing the correct bolt diameter, length, and thread type.

  • Confirm that the mounting surfaces are clean, flat, and free of debris.
  • Implement a suitable sealant to prevent corrosion and leakage.
  • Torque bolts to the recommended torque values using a calibrated wrench.
  • Periodically assess bolt condition and tightness to identify any signs of wear or loosening.

By adhering these best practices, you can help ensure the long-term performance of your silo and minimize the risk of costly repairs or accidents.
